2016 CVE to BIF Performance & Market Timing Review
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016
During 2016, the CVE to BIF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on June 22, valuing the pair at 17.2335.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 24, dropping to 15.2002.
This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 2.0334 BIF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 15.3884 to the December average rate of 16.0144, the exchange rate registered a net change of 4.07% (reflecting a strengthening trend).
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 17.2335 was up 0.16% compared to the 2015 peak of 17.2055,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

CVE to BIF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is
A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.
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)
SeasonalThe average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 15.8609, compared to 16.5898 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.7288 points.
Volatility Range Comparison
VolatilityThe most volatile month in 2016 was June, with a trading range of 1.5039 BIF (High: 17.2335 / Low: 15.7297). On the other end, September was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.2110 BIF (High: 17.0032 / Low: 16.7922).
Growth Streaks & Declines
TrendsBetween January and September, the exchange rate recorded its longest consecutive growth streak of the year, climbing for 8 straight months. Conversely, the sharpest month-over-month decline occurred between November and December, when the average rate fell by 0.3591 points.
Same-Month Historical Baseline
YoY BaselineComparing the current year's strongest month average (June 2016: 16.3515) against the same month in 2015 (average: 15.9230), the exchange rate shifted by +0.4286 (+2.69%).
Monthly Breakdown
Statistical summary for each calendar month.
| Month | High | Low | Average |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 15.5385 | 15.2002 | 15.3884 |
| February | 15.8980 | 15.4296 | 15.6964 |
| March | 16.0574 | 15.4276 | 15.7377 |
| April | 16.1501 | 15.7766 | 15.9708 |
| May | 16.2962 | 15.7187 | 16.0207 |
| June | 17.2335 | 15.7297 | 16.3515 |
| July | 16.7984 | 16.5019 | 16.6479 |
| August | 17.0989 | 16.7046 | 16.8964 |
| September | 17.0032 | 16.7922 | 16.9204 |
| October | 17.0041 | 16.4574 | 16.6860 |
| November | 16.8677 | 16.0272 | 16.3734 |
| December | 16.3769 | 15.6637 | 16.0144 |
